原创 spring中事務原理詳解

轉載出處:http://blog.csdn.net/donggua3694857/article/details/69858827 事務的基本原理 Spring事務的本質其實就是數據庫對事務的支持,使用JDBC的事務管理機制,就是利用j

原创 macOS遠程連接服務器下載上傳文件

一、mac下連接服務器可使用兩種方法:1.輸入命令:ssh <username>@<ip>,例如:ssh [email protected]即可2.打開終端,選擇新建遠程連接:選擇 安全Shell(ssh),然後輸入ip地址及配置信息  二

原创 微信公衆號裏內置瀏覽器右上角分享主題/內容/圖片自定義 JS代碼

[javascript] view plain copyvar wimg = 'http://ihome.shlogic.com.cn/store/images/logo.png';  var wurl = window.location

原创 git 提交部分修改代碼(非全部代碼)

$ git status (查看當前更改的代碼) On branch master Your branch is up to date with 'origin/master'. Changes to be committed:   (u

原创 git 簡單命令(實時更新)

查看作者/提交者 $ git reflog --pretty='%an %cn' feature/regulation-enhancement 查看分支創建時間 $ git reflog show --date=iso feature/r

原创 Web Service(SOAP)和HTTP接口的區別

轉載地址:http://blog.csdn.net/tobetheender/article/details/52703726 什麼是web service? soap請求 (Simple Object Access

原创 深入分析volatile的實現原理

尊重原創,轉載地址:http://cmsblogs.com/?p=2092 通過前面一章我們瞭解了synchronized是一個重量級的鎖,雖然JVM對它做了很多優化,而下面介紹的volatile則是輕量級的synchronize

原创 Mac系統中mysql的啓動 關閉 重啓 以及kill進程不斷重啓的解決方案

開啓 關閉 重啓命令sudo /usr/local/MySQL/support-files/mysql.server startsudo /usr/local/MySQL/support-files/mysql.server stopsu

原创 git github gitlib gitlab分別是什麼,有什麼區別?

git 是一種版本控制系統,是一個命令,是一種工具,類似於SVN gitlib 是用於實現git功能的開發庫 github 是一個基於git實現的在線代碼倉庫,包含一個網站界面,向互聯網開放 gitlab 是一個基於git實現的在線代碼倉

原创 Git操作----刪除untracked files

# 刪除 untracked files git clean -f # 連 untracked 的目錄也一起刪掉 git clean -fd # 連 gitignore 的untrack 文件/目錄也一起刪掉 (慎用,一般這個是用

原创 Mac下開多個eclipse

open -n /Applications/Eclipse.app

原创 微信測試公衆號基本配置URL和Token的驗證-JAVA

一、解釋爲什麼要這樣配置? 我們填寫的URL和Token,微信那邊會根據你填的來驗證是否正確,URL必須有域名的,Token自己定義的。 微信調用我們服務器,會通過GET請求,請求帶有signature、timestamp、nonce、

原创 java 1.8 Lambda的簡單使用舉例

1.創建線程 new Thread(new Runnable() { public void run() { System.out.println("Before Java8, too much code for too

原创 一個用java語言寫的簡單Web Service例子

User.java package com.cn.zjq.entity; public class User { private String name; private String password; public Stri

原创 Mac 文本內容替換快捷鍵

alt + command + F